Redondo Beach council introduces amended cannabis ordinances, limits locations and adds 1,000-foot buffer

Summary

The City Council introduced three amended ordinances and a resolution to regulate commercial cannabis activity, adding a 1,000-foot separation between retailers, allocating one retailer per ZIP code and excluding a stretch of Artesia Boulevard; council voted 4–1 to introduce the measures as amended.

The Redondo Beach City Council on Feb. 4 introduced three amended ordinances and a coordinating resolution to regulate commercial cannabis activity in the city, adding zoning and operating limits including a 1,000-foot separation between retail cannabis operators, a one-per-ZIP-code allocation (90277 and 90278), and an exclusion for Artesia Boulevard west of Inglewood Avenue.

The measures are intended to update the city's 2022 cannabis regulatory framework. Director Elizabeth House told the council the three ordinances amend the municipal code's land-use and operating provisions. "The cannabis ordinances that were approved in 2022 are the ordinances that we are amending with the versions that are being presented to the Council tonight," House said.

Supporters of giving the council flexibility and creating a tightly regulated rollout said the changes will let the city control where retailers operate and create enforcement tools. "Delivery is already happening in the city," Council member Kalajarovich said during deliberations. "By putting this ordinance together ... we can regulate it. We can monetize it and enforce it." She urged changes to preserve local discretion and to address delivery and smoke-shop activity.
